+// -----------------------------------------------------------------------------
+// SendEventL. The method that handles the event dispatching.
+// The events are dispatched in same order as they are sent, so if an event 
+// is sent while previous is beeing dispatched we queue the event and 
+// send it after the previous is dispatched to all observers
+// -----------------------------------------------------------------------------
+void CShwEventRouter::SendEventL( MShwEvent* aEvent )
+	{
+	TRACER("CShwEventRouter::SendEventL( MShwEvent* aEvent )");
+    GLX_LOG_INFO( "CShwEventRouter::SendEvent" );
+	__ASSERT_DEBUG( aEvent, User::Panic( _L("Null event not allowed"), 2 ) );
+
+	// add the event to the queue
+	// need to clone the event as the calling code may get out of scope
+	// before we have time to deliver the event
+	// this should never leave as we have reserved space in the array
+	MShwEvent* clone = aEvent->CloneLC();
+	iEvents.AppendL( clone );
+	// we take ownership of the clone so pop it off the stack
+	CleanupStack::Pop( clone );
+	
+	// are we inside event loop: when an event is beeing sent we may be 
+	// delivering an earlier event
+	if( iInsideEventLoop )
+		{
+		// there is an event beeing served so queue the event and return
+		// the event will be served once previous one is served
+		return;
+		}
+	// ok, dwell into the event serving loop
+	// when we fall here we are just about to serve the one event
+	// we may get new events while processing the old ones however
+	iInsideEventLoop = ETrue;
+	do
+		{
+		// take the first event
+		MShwEvent* event = iEvents[ 0 ];
+		TInt i = 0;
+		// notify all observers
+		for( ; i < iObservers.Count(); i++ )
+			{
+			iObservers[ i ]->NotifyL( event );
+			}
+		// this event is served, remove it and delete it
+		iEvents.Remove( 0 );
+		// delete the clone
+		delete event;
+		// if there are new events, deliver them as well
+		}
+	while( iEvents.Count() > 0 );
+	// done processing events, safe to enter the loop again
+	iInsideEventLoop = EFalse;
+	}
